I have a stubborn plug on the upper part of my lower unit. It is on a Yahama sho 250. I need to remove it to drain and add the lower unit oil.
Besides a big screwdriver, is there a tool adaptor or socket that can remove it without stripping the face?
Also, I've heard you can replace it with a plug that has a hex fitting instead of a screwdriver.
